The size of Evatt is approximately 3.0 square kilometres. It has 13 parks covering nearly 23.6% of total area. The population of Evatt in 2016 was 5327 people. By 2021 the population was 5531 showing a population growth of 3.8%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Evatt is 30-39 years. Households in Evatt are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Evatt work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 76.40% of the homes in Evatt were owner-occupied compared with 77.30% in 2016.
Evatt has 2,098 properties. Over the last 5 years, Houses in Evatt have seen a 35.35% increase in median value, while Units have seen a 52.21% increase. As at 30 November 2025:
